United States v. Augustine Ferrone

Citations

  • 438 F.2d 381
  • 1971 U.S. App. LEXIS 11797

How courts have described this case

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.

  • Third Circuit analyzing the issue solely as a matter of federal constitutional law
  • “[A] person does not have a right to forcibly resist the execution of a search warrant by a peace officer or government agent, even though that warrant may subsequently be held to be invalid.”
